System Test of the IDG Frequency (P/N 766219)
WARNING:
BE CAREFUL WHEN YOU DO WORK ON THE ENGINE PARTS AFTER THE ENGINE SHUTDOWN. USE APPLICABLE THERMAL GLOVES. THE ENGINE PARTS CAN STAY HOT FOR ONE HOUR AFTER SHUTDOWN AND CAN BURN YOU.
1. Reason for the JobMake sure that the steady-state operating frequency of the IDG is between 390 and 410 Hz.
If the frequency of the IDG is out of the specified limits, but is between 380 and 420 Hz, the display of the IDG frequency on the ECAM ELEC page becomes amber. Adjust the frequency as given in the procedure that follows.
If the frequency of the IDG is out of the limits 380 - 420 Hz, replace the IDG.
NOTE: The adjustment of the frequency is permitted only one time each 400FH. If you adjust the governor, make an entry in the aircraft technical logbook.

WARNING:
USE PROTECTIVE GOGGLES AND GLOVES WHEN YOU REMOVE OR INSTALL LOCKWIRE. EACH TIME YOU CUT LOCKWIRE, REMOVE AND DISCARD IT IMMEDIATELY. LOOSE LOCKWIRE CAN CUT YOU OR MAKE YOU BLIND, AND/OR CAN CAUSE DAMAGE.
CAUTION:
DO NOT ADJUST THE GOVERNOR MORE THAN 1 TIME EACH 400 FH. IF YOU ADJUST THE GOVERNOR, MAKE AN ENTRY IN THE AIRCRAFT TECHNICAL LOGBOOK.
A. Test of the IDG Frequency | ACTION | RESULT |
|---|---|
1.On the ECAM control panel:
| On the lower ECAM display unit:
NOTE: The normal operating frequency of the generator is 400 + or - 5 Hertz. |
2.Shut down the engine (Ref. AMM TASK 71-00-00-710-018).
NOTE: One full turn of the adjustment screw changes the frequency by 3 to 3.5 Hertz. | |
| 3.Start the related engine (Ref. AMM TASK 71-00-00-710-043) | On the lower ECAM display unit:
NOTE: If necessary, shut down the engine and repeat the adjustment procedure from step 2. |
| 4.Shut down the engine (Ref. AMM TASK 71-00-00-710-018). | |
| 5.Safety the adjustment screw (2) with lockwire. Do this carefully not to change the setting of the adjustment screw. | |
